About Us
Heidelberg Materials is one of the world's largest suppliers of building materials. Heidelberg Materials North America operates over 450 locations across the U.S. and Canada with approximately 9,000 employees.

About Heidelberg Materials
Heidelberg Materials is a leading global supplier of cement, aggregates, ready-mixed concrete, and asphalt. The company focuses on sustainable construction solutions and innovation in the building materials sector.
